What Are Cataracts?



If you have actually ever questioned what creates gloomy vision as you age, the response may very well be cataracts. Cataracts are an usual eye problem that impacts the clarity of the lens inside your eye. The lens is generally clear, permitting light to pass through and concentrate on the retina. Nevertheless, as you age, healthy proteins in the lens can glob together, triggering cloudiness and obstructing the flow of light. This cloudiness leads to fuzzy vision, problem seeing at night, level of sensitivity to light, and discolored colors. With time, cataracts can dramatically impact your vision, making everyday activities challenging.




Cataracts can develop in one or both eyes and usually progress slowly.

While aging is the main root cause of cataracts, various other elements such as smoking cigarettes, diabetes, extreme sun exposure, and specific drugs can also enhance your threat.

Fortunately, cataracts can be dealt with properly with surgical procedure to change the over cast lens with a clear artificial lens, recovering your vision and enhancing your lifestyle.

Treatment Options



Discovering therapy choices for cataracts unveils a variety of reliable interventions that can aid improve your vision and quality of life. In the onset of cataracts, upgrading your glasses prescription or making use of brighter lighting might assist handle signs. However, as the cataracts progress and start to interfere with everyday activities, surgical procedure ends up being the primary therapy option.

Cataract surgical procedure includes removing the over cast lens and changing it with a clear man-made intraocular lens. This treatment is safe, quick, and very successful, with many clients experiencing improved vision quickly after surgical procedure.
